CERA
CERA is a park in Rock Creek Township, Bartholomew, Indiana which is located on South 525 East. CERA is situated nearby to the village Elizabethtown, as well as near the hamlet Jewell Village.Places in the Area

Elizabethtown
Village

Elizabethtown is a town in Sand Creek Township, Bartholomew County, in the U.S. state of Indiana. The population was 406 at the 2020 census. It is part of the Columbus, Indiana metropolitan statistical area. Elizabethtown is situated 2 miles south of CERA.
Jewell Village
Hamlet
Jewell Village is an unincorporated community in Clay Township, Bartholomew county, in the U.S. state of Indiana. Jewell Village is situated 3 miles northwest of CERA.
Burnsville
Hamlet
Burnsville is an unincorporated community in Rock Creek Township, Bartholomew County, in the U.S. state of Indiana. Burnsville is situated 3½ miles east of CERA.
